Karnataka Pravasi Soudha Tirumala Rooms Booking

Karnataka Pravasi Soudha Tirumala is a Choultry, which has been established by the Karnataka Government, with the aim of providing comfortable and convenient accommodation to the pilgrims visiting the holy shrine of Tirumala in Andhra Pradesh. This facility has been specifically created for the benefit of pilgrims hailing from Karnataka, who are on a spiritual journey to this revered pilgrimage site. The Choultry is maintained by the Karnataka Hindu Religious Institutions and Charitable Endowments Department.

Karnataka Pravasi Soudha Tirumala Rooms Booking Online

If you are a pilgrim from Karnataka planning to visit Tirumala and want to stay at Karnataka Pravasi Soudha, you can follow the below procedure to book rooms online.

  1. Visit the KarnatakaOne website to book accommodation at Tirumala.
  2. Provide your name, address, mobile number, and a valid photo ID card as per the government rules. These details will also need to be produced during the check-in process at Tirumala.
  3. You can book accommodation at Karnataka Pravasi Soudha even before two days of reaching Tirumala. However, please note that bookings are not allowed for the current date, and spot bookings are not encouraged in the choultry.
  4. The quota of rooms at Karnataka Pravasi Soudha is limited. Therefore, pilgrims may have to adjust with the quota and timings.
  5. Once you finish the payment for the room booking, an acknowledgment receipt will be generated, and the same will be sent to your registered email and mobile via SMS. Pilgrims will have to carry the original ID proof provided during the online booking while requesting accommodation at Tirumala. Unmarried couples are strictly not allowed to stay at Karnataka Pravasi Soudha.
